Why Singapore Is a Strong Wine Market

Singapore has become one of Asia’s important luxury retail and hospitality markets. Several factors support wine industry growth, including:

  • Strong purchasing power
  • International population
  • Luxury hospitality sector
  • Modern dining culture
  • Growing wine awareness

Consumers today are more willing to explore premium wine varieties and international brands. This creates strong opportunities for businesses selling wine in Singapore.

Importance of Product Variety

Customers enjoy having multiple Champagne options available. Popular varieties include:

  • Brut Champagne
  • Rosé Champagne
  • Vintage Champagne
  • Prestige Cuvée

A broad product selection improves customer satisfaction and the shopping experience. Consumers often explore different flavor profiles for different occasions.

Seasonal Demand Trends

Demand for champagne wine increases significantly during festive seasons. Peak demand periods include:

  • Christmas celebrations
  • New Year parties
  • Wedding seasons
  • Corporate gifting periods

Retailers often experience higher sales during these occasions. Understanding seasonal trends helps businesses manage inventory more effectively.

Pricing and Import Costs

Champagne products often involve high import and logistics costs. Premium imported wines naturally lead to higher retail prices. Retailers must balance:

  • Product quality
  • Competitive pricing
  • Customer expectations

Maintaining value perception remains important for luxury wine sales.

Inventory and Storage Management

Proper wine storage plays an important role in product quality. Champagne requires controlled storage conditions to maintain freshness and taste. Businesses selling wine in Singapore must invest in proper inventory management and temperature-controlled storage systems.
